The roof sensor has 3 wires plus/minus/linbus.
You clearly have power because the led lights up.
So all you have left is lin lin bus to check.
I would expect a fault code if it wasn't working.

Why not try data logger and look for bcm or body related and see if there is rcm items (I've only ever done the pcm for engine stuff) but you can maybe see if the rcm data is getting to the bcm. failing that you'll need to. Meter the Lin cable from the sensor to the bcm.

Postby loot » Sat Mar 24, 2018 7:25 pm

As I understand it they can be programmed if they are AE but Not AD as was the case for me.

Ids is configured to make them twin airbag if you configure them, if you reconfigure them as single with the info I put on the forum then that's ok but the problem is being able to do it!

Simple thing is not to reconfigure them :lol:

They may be single or twin and the only way to know is to make sure you know what van they came from.

Luckily about 80% are single so you'd be unlucky to get a twin.

Usually fitted to buses and top spec vans and transit sport.
Less on tippers and crappy spec vans.
